Each installment has sold incredibly well and has been a great source of income for developer Square Enix, but what they realized a few years ago is that a great RPG never goes out of fashion. Growing demand for re-releases and availability of earlier titles has given Square a constant excuse to keep re-releasing the same games over and over. If you never caught the originals on the NES then you probably played them on the GBA or PSP, perhaps the PS1, or even given the first one a go on the Wii Virtual Console. Some of you might have even played the WonderSwan releases, but I doubt it.

If you didn’t though, don’t fret because Square Enix recently announced via Facebook that they are to re-release Final Fantasy I and Final Fantasy II on the iPhone App Store, with upgraded visuals and new fancy touchscreen controls.
